如何在Visual FoxPro 6.0中创建一个带有动态数据绑定的表单,并实现菜单导航?
时间: 2024-10-31 18:16:51 浏览: 36
Visual FoxPro 6.0是一个功能强大的数据库管理系统,其表单设计功能为用户提供了创建交互式用户界面的能力。要设计一个带有动态数据绑定的表单,首先需要在VFP环境中打开表单设计器,然后通过工具箱添加所需的控件,如文本框、标签等,并将这些控件与后端数据库中的表或视图字段绑定。可以通过设置控件的ControlSource属性来实现数据绑定。
参考资源链接:[Visual FoxPro 6.0 教程:数据库与程序设计](https://wenku.csdn.net/doc/3gnxpatmed?spm=1055.2569.3001.10343)
接着,为了实现菜单导航,可以在表单上使用命令按钮或命令按钮组,并利用它们的Click事件关联相应的菜单项。此外,可以使用表单的Init事件初始化菜单选项,而当表单激活时,使用Activate事件来更新菜单项的状态,确保它们反映当前表单的内容。
为了将表单与数据库紧密集成,可以使用VFP提供的SQL命令和查询来动态更新表单控件显示的数据。例如,可以编写SQL语句并通过CursorAdapter类将查询结果与表单控件绑定。这样,表单上的任何数据变更都可以直接反映到数据库中,从而保持数据的一致性。
这些步骤和方法都可以在《Visual FoxPro 6.0 教程:数据库与程序设计》中找到详细描述和指导,该教程将帮助你理解和掌握如何将表单与数据库集成,并提供完整的示例项目来加深理解。
参考资源链接:[Visual FoxPro 6.0 教程:数据库与程序设计](https://wenku.csdn.net/doc/3gnxpatmed?spm=1055.2569.3001.10343)
阅读全文